The second half of Ding Yuanying's self-deprecating poem

1 answer
2025-01-09 10:46

The second half of Ding Yuanying's self-deprecating poem was: "I was originally from the back of the mountain, but I happened to be a guest in the front hall. Drunken dance by the pavilion half a book, sitting in the well said the sky is wide. Ambition to play fame, the sea bucket to measure the blessing and disaster. When he was short of money, he angrily pointed to the wrong place. I want to travel hundreds of thousands of miles of mountains and rivers, accompany me to waste time. The wine cup was empty, the lights fell, and he sang alone in the sleepless night. I've read countless people in the world, but how many of them know me?" This poem expressed Ding Yuanying's self-deprecating feelings. He claimed that he was originally from the back of the mountain and had accidentally entered the elegant hall, but he only had a little superficial knowledge. He mocked himself for being ambitious, but pointing out the unfairness of the universe when he was short of money. He yearned to travel a hundred thousand miles, but he could only waste time with him. He sang in the empty wine glass and the night lights, but found that few people could really understand his heart.
